Lastly, flexibility and scalability are key considerations when designing the layout of a mobile crusher plant. The layout should be adaptable to accommodate future upgrades, modifications, or expansion of the plant as production demands increase. There are three main steps in designing a good crushing plant: process design, equipment selection, and layout. The first two are dictated by production requirements and design …
remoteness and climate can all affect crusher plant design. Construction costs are generally much greater at high altitudes, in cold climates and at remote sites. To improve the economics of such locations, modular and pre-assembled structures and plant facilities are used prior to transportation to site.
